Creating your First DirectAdmin Server

If you plan to offer DirectAdmin shared or reseller hosting, you must add DirectAdmin server details to WHMCS.

First, create a reseller user on the server. To do this:

1. Log in to the DirectAdmin Administrator panel.

2. Navigate to Account Manager > Create Reseller.

3. Provide a username, password, and domain for the reseller user. 

4. Select the desired package.

5. Click Create.


Next, add the server to WHMCS. To do this:

1. Log in to the WHMCS Admin Area.

2. Navigate to Configuration > System Settings > Servers (Setup > Products/Services > Servers in WHMCS 7.10 and earlier).

3. Click Add New Server.

4. Provide the following information:

  • The server module (DirectAdmin).
  • Your server's hostname and IP address.
  • Your DirectAdmin reseller username.
  • Your DirectAdmin reseller password. You can use a login key instead of the reseller password. For more information, see DirectAdmin's module documentation.

If you are unsure of these details, ask your hosting provider or system administrator.

Click Test Connection to ensure that WHMCS is able to communicate. You should see a success message. If not, check the provided information.

When the test is successful, click Save Changes. The Servers interface will appear and display the newly-created server in the list.

Proceed to the next section to learn about creating a product which will use this new server.


Solutions for common error messages are published in our documentation.